Climate overview of Baku
In the warm, sometimes hot summer months, rainfall is rare; July averages only one rainy day, with an average of just 6 mm (0.2 in) of precipitation. With over 2,200 hours of sunshine and fewer than sixty rainy days per year, Baku is considered a dry and sunny destination.

Monthly Temperature in Baku
In Baku, temperatures differ significantly between summer and winter months. On average, daytime temperatures range from a comfortable 30°C (86°F) in August to a chilly 9°C (48°F) in February.
Nighttime temperatures range from 24°C (75°F) in August to 4°C (39°F) in February.

Rainfall in Baku
Baku tends toward drier weather patterns, receiving approximately 274 mm (11 in) of rain per year. The seasons in Baku bring significant changes in precipitation. The wettest month, November, receives moderate rainfall, with an average of 42 mm (1.7 in) of precipitation. This rainfall is distributed across 6 rainy days.
In contrast, the driest month, August, experiences much less rainfall, totaling 6.5 mm (0.3 in) over 2 rainy days. These distinct seasonal differences provide diverse experiences throughout the year. For more details, please visit our Baku Precipitation page.

Sunshine Hours in Baku
In Baku, summer days are longer and more sunny, with daily sunshine hours peaking at 10.5 hours in July. As the darker season arrives, the brightness of the sun becomes less. February sees a soft sun for only 2.9 hours per average day.

Humidity in Baku by Month
The relative humidity is high throughout the year in Baku.
The city experiences its highest humidity in March, reaching 77%. In July, the humidity drops to its lowest level at 60%. What does this mean? Read our detailed page on humidity levels for further details.

Wind Speed in Baku
The mean wind speed over the year ranges from 4 m/s (8 knots) in January, February, November and December to 6 m/s (12 knots) in July and August. What does this mean?

Frequently asked questions about the climate in Baku
What is the best time to visit Baku?
May, June, September and October typically offer the most optimal weather in Baku. In contrast, February tends to have less optimal conditions. Baku has a distinct dry season from December to October.
What temperatures can I expect in Baku?
Daytime highs range from 9°C (48°F) in February to 30°C (86°F) in August. Nighttime lows range from 4°C (39°F) to 24°C (75°F). Temperatures vary considerably through the year.
How much rain does Baku get?
Annual rainfall is around 274 mm (11 in). November is the wettest month with 42 mm (1.7 in), while August is the driest with 6.5 mm (0.3 in).
How sunny is Baku?
Baku receives around 2,205 hours of sunshine per year. July is the sunniest month with 314 hours, while February is the cloudiest with just 87 hours. Overall, Baku enjoys abundant sunshine.
